Job description

Our mission is to provide the best in veterinary medicine, while maintaining personal service and a welcoming team culture.

Carter County Animal Hospital is a full-service, compassionate veterinary hospital serving Ardmore and the surrounding region. Founded in 2007 by Dr. Cade & Mary Kate Wilson, we offer diagnostics, surgery (including laser surgery), in-house laboratory, pharmacy, radiology, ortho/rehab, and more, all in a friendly, down-to-earth atmosphere!

Get to know us more by checking out our website here !

Job Description

Job duties include, but are not limited to:

Animal restraint, triage of incoming patients, collection and analysis of lab samples, diagnostic imaging, management and nursing care of medical and hospitalized cases with varying degrees of stability, administration of medications, effective communication of treatment plans with clients, surgical preparation and assistance, and anesthetic management.

Must be able to withstand unpleasant odors and noises. May be exposed to bites, scratches, animal waste and potentially contagious diseases.

Whether you’re looking to just be a master of your role or trying to grow into that next career move, you’ll have opportunities through a variety of virtual and hands on, interactive training and continuing development.

Qualifications
  • Aminimumof 1-year professional veterinary assistantexperience, RVT preferred but not required
  • A high work ethic and positive attitude team member
  • Ability to arrive on-time and ready to work
  • Exceptional customer service skills and ability to communicate precisely
  • Interpret medical records and record client history accurately
  • Knowledge in preventative care, surgical procedures, and hospital flow
  • Ability to restrain pets in a low-stress and safe manner
  • Proficient in sample collection to include blood samples, urine, fecal, and skin
  • Ability to properly set-up and process laboratory samples and tests
  • Proficient in positioning and capturing radiographs,positioning for dental radiographs are a plus
  • Proficient in anesthesia and surgical monitoring
  • A self-starter with the desire to continue to advance one’s knowledge and skillset
  • Ability to receive in a professional manner constructive feedback to maintain hospital efficiency
